Show Results

Post by TC »

Ok Folks here are Our picks.

1st Place
Windmill Acres Blue Streak
Image

Very nice Looking Hound great earset, very nice Topline With Good Front and rear angulation , Beautiful Head and Muzzel. This hound you can also see the muscle definition.


2nd Place
Kyles Black Sand Mumbles 2yrs old
Image

Nice depth of chest, great top line, has great anglulation in the rear and front, this hound also has a nice head on him.

3rd Place
BILLINGS BOYS SILVER SHADOW

Image

Nice rear angulation, nice head, nice top line looks built to run a rabbit!

4th Place
Estep's Blue Belle
Image

Nice topline, nice rear angulation, good depth of chest

NBQ
Gibby's Lightening Blue Belle

Image

It was a tough job judging these hounds with out the hands on and really touching and seeing them in person. I judge the dogs from what I could see in the pictures. Very nice job to all of you with your stacking and presentation of your dogs. I have to say I do love the color of these dogs!
